当在HTML中嵌入PHP代码时,有四种表示PHP脚本代码的标签样式,分别如下:
1. XML风格样式
<?php
echo ‘<p>Hello, world.</p>’;
?>
这种风格样式是被推荐使用的样式,服务管理员不能通过设置关闭它,可以保证在任何的服务器上可用。
2. 短风格演示
<?
echo ‘<p>Hello, world.</p>’;
?>
这种风格样式是在输入上最简单的,也符合SGML国际标准。不过,要使用这种样式,需要在配置文件中启用short_open_tag
设置,或者是在编译PHP时启用短标签功能。
这种样式是不被推荐使用的,因为在很多场合下服务器设置是默认不启用短标签功能,所以插入的PHP代码在这种情况下就不会被执行。
3. 脚本风格演示
<script language='php'>
echo ‘<p>Hello, world.</p>’;
</script>
这种样式是最繁琐的,但也是最中规中矩的,如果你使用过JavaScript或者VBScript,应该很熟悉这种风格。有时候,当你使用特定的HTML编辑器时,你不得不使用这种风格,因为其它的样式风格在那里会报错。
4. ASP风格样式
<%
echo ‘<p>Hello, world.</p>’;
%>
这种风格样式通常用于ASP或者ASP.NET,如果你在配置中启用了asp_tags,你就可以使用这种风格插入PHP脚本代码,但通常人们不会这样做,除非编辑器有特殊的要求。
综上所述,还是第一种样式——XML风格的样式,最为推荐,使用最广泛。其它的样式只有在特殊的场景下才可能会用到。
网友评论